The beginning of the end

As Annika has written the negotiations has been sorely disappointing. Out of the Children and Youth Contribution Document submitted half a year ago with the proposals and wishes of our generation none has been retained, esepecially the wishes for new and strengthened environmental institutions.

What is happening now during the final 3-day part of the conference, the main Rio +20 conference itself, is that ministers, ambassadors, presidents and state leaders has arrived and will be giving statements in plenary on behalf of their countries. Basically all countries present will give statements during the 6 sessions over the next three days (there is an official maximum of 5 minutes, Mugabe spoke for 15). However, the document has already been prepared and is no longer being negotiated and is just supposed to be agreed on (unless it is reopened, but that is unlikely as US is strictly against it and if it is opened for negotiation there is risk countries will not be able to agree on it again, such as happened in Copenhagen in 2009 during the climate negotiations).

What countries are doing are just saying how good themselves are, what needs to be done in general terms and with very little reference to the outcome document draft of this conference. Such references will probably increase however as the end draws nearer, but what is left is only a talkshop basically.

The final text will probably be as it stands today, although many including the G77+China (group of 130 developing countries) and including most Major Groups representatives (Children and Youth, NGO's, Indeginous etc.) have expressed that they are not happy with it. The NGO respresentative called upon all to remove the heading of the document, "The Future We Want", for it is simply not, and there is a Norwegian youth initiative to submit a text titled "The Future We Really Want".
